Responsibilities
- Design, develop, and maintain robust automated test solutions for mobile applications across iOS and Android platforms.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, implement, and execute comprehensive testing strategies that uphold the highest quality standards.
- Engage in the full lifecycle of mobile application development, focusing on both iOS and Android environments.
- Develop and maintain functional test automation scripts for mobile applications using Appium with Java.
- Continuously monitor automation suite execution, analyze results, promptly report metrics, and address failures.
- Generate detailed, actionable reports, including screenshots and videos, for identified defects.
- Translate mobile application requirements into effective automation test scripts.
- Configure and manage testing environments, including iOS simulators, Android emulators, and cloud-based or real-device setups.
- Work effectively within Agile teams, collaborating with developers, product owners, and scrum masters to achieve test automation goals.
Requirements
- 3+ years of experience in mobile application development.
- 4+ years of experience in developing and executing automated test scripts and maintaining test automation frameworks.
- Expertise in full-cycle mobile application testing, encompassing UI, functional, compatibility, usability, and accessibility testing.
- Hands-on coding experience with the Appium framework using Java for developing end-to-end mobile application automation tests.
- Proficiency in developing and executing UI tests on XCUITest (iOS) and Espresso (Android).
- Skilled in utilizing cloud-based device testing platforms.
- Familiarity with iOS and Android mobile operating systems, authentication methodologies, application settings, device configurations, and debugging network requests.
- Exposure to performance testing, including monitoring memory usage, battery drain, and CPU usage during UI tests.
- Working knowledge of industry-standard tools for logging bugs and managing test cases.
- Experience with maintaining scripts and integrating automated tests into CI/CD pipelines.
- Strong understanding of proper test case design, test automation best practices, and Lean DevOps methodologies for execution and reporting.
